- ✅ Nutrition notes on a plant-based diet:
- Protein: Essential for growth and repair. Sources include beans, lentils, and tofu.
- Iron: Important for blood health. Found in spinach, chickpeas, and quinoa. Pair with vitamin C for better absorption.
- B12: Crucial for nerve function. Get it from fortified foods or supplements.
- Omega-3: Supports heart health. Sources are flaxseeds, chia seeds, and walnuts.
- Calcium: Needed for strong bones. Available in fortified plant milks, tofu, and leafy greens.
- Zinc: Supports immune function. Found in legumes, nuts, and whole grains.
